Autumn in Lalibela (September-November) boasts pleasant temperatures, averaging around 15-25°C – perfect for exploring without melting! Expect sunny days with cool evenings. Pack layers, my friends!
Now, about those legendary churches... The crowds are generally manageable during autumn, a sweet spot between the peak season rush and the off-season lull. You'll find plenty of space to soak in the spiritual vibes without feeling like a sardine in a can. Speaking of vibes, expect to hear the rhythmic chants of the priests and the gentle murmur of fellow travelers, all adding to the mystical atmosphere. You might even catch some traditional Ethiopian music played on the masinko (a one-stringed fiddle) and the kebero (a drum).

And let's not forget the local markets! You'll be tempted by colourful fabrics, intricately woven baskets, and dazzling silver jewellery. Bargaining is expected, so don't be shy!
Food, glorious food! Lalibela offers a delightful culinary journey. Injera, the spongy flatbread, is the star, often accompanied by wat (stews) ranging from spicy berbere-infused meat dishes to vegetarian delights. Expect to pay around $5-10 per meal per person at local restaurants, with fancier places costing more. Don't forget to sample local honey wine, tej – it's surprisingly delicious.
Getting there and around is relatively easy. Flights from Addis Ababa to Lalibela are frequent, costing anywhere between $100-$200 round trip. Local transportation is by taxi or minibus, costing a few dollars for shorter trips. Accommodation options range from budget-friendly guesthouses ($20-$40 per night per room) to more comfortable hotels ($50-$100 per night per room). You'll want to book in advance, especially during peak seasons to avoid disappointment.

Important note: It is essential to dress modestly when visiting religious sites. This is a sign of respect to the local culture. Let's crunch the numbers for a four-person trip (two couples), assuming a four-night stay:
Flights (round trip): $800 - $1600
Accommodation (4 nights): $400 - $1600 (depending on choice of accommodation)
Meals (4 days): $200 - $400
Local transportation and activities: $100 - $200
Total Estimated Cost: $1500 - $3800
